ABC's Sunday Dramas Hold Strong Against and an NCAA Basketball Tourney-Boosted CBS
ABC spins the numbers for Sunday, March 23.

[via press release from ABC]

ABC's Sunday Dramas Hold Strong Against and an NCAA Basketball Tourney-Boosted CBS

ABC Sunday Prime (7-11pm - 7.1 million and 1.9/5 in AD18-49): Opposite CBS with a high-rated NCAA Basketball Tournament primetime overrun into the 7pm hour, ABC (1.9/5) finished a strong second on Sunday in Adults 18-49, beating Fox by 12% (1.7/5) and NBC by 90% (1.0/3). For the 3rd straight week, ABC's Resurrection was Sunday's #1 regular broadcast program in Adults 18-49 (2.5/6).

America's Funniest Home Videos (7-8pm - 6.7 million and 1.3/4 in AD18-49): Taking second to CBS' NCAA Basketball/60 Minutes in the 7pm hour, ABC's America's Funniest Home Videos (1.3/4) tied Fox's original animated comedies in Adults 18-49 (Bob's Burgers/American Dad). AFHV was up 5% week to week in Total Viewers.

Once Upon a Time (8-9pm - 6.6 million and 2.0/6 in AD18-49): Jumping over its lead-in at 8pm (+54%) to beat CBS' NCAA Basketball-driven programming (60 Minutes/Amazing Race = 1.9/5), ABC's Once Upon a Time (2.0/6) finished No. 1 in its hour for the 3rd week in a row among Adults 18-49 (tied w/Fox), beating NBC's series debut of American Dream Builders by 122% (0.9/2). The ABC drama was the #1 most social series on broadcast Sunday night with 47,658 tweets.

Resurrection (9-10pm - 9.2 million and 2.5/6 in AD18-49): Building on its lead-in by 25% at 9pm in Adults 18-49, ABC's Resurrection (2.5/6) once again more than doubled NBC's Believe (+108% - 1.2/3) in the hour, while leading by 47% over programming on both CBS (Amazing Race/Good Wife - 1.7/4) and Fox (Cosmos - 1.7/4). Resurrection improved its hour year to year by 46% in Total Viewers and by 39% in Adults 18-49.

· Based on Nielsen's Live + 7 Day TV playback data released this morning, ABC's Sunday 3/9/14 debut of Resurrection saw its Total Viewer count surge by 4.1 million, building from 13.9 million viewers in Live + Same Day to 18.0 million in Live + 7 Days. The ABC drama debut also saw its Adult 18-49 number jump from a 3.8/10 in L+SD to a 5.3/14 in L+7.

Revenge (10-11pm - 5.7 million and 1.6/4 in AD18-49): During the 10pm hour, ABC's Revenge was the #1 drama in its slot for the 3rd straight week among Adults 18-49 (1.6/4), beating NBC's Crisis by an even wider margin of 23% (1.3/3) and leading CBS' combo of The Good Wife/The Mentalist by 23% (1.3/3). Revenge improved its hour year to year by 33% in Adults 18-49, over original drama programming on the same night last year.

A note about increasing DVR penetration and year-to-year rating comparisons: Year-to-year rating comparisons based on the Live + Same Day data stream are distorted by the level of DVR penetration in the Nielsen sample, which has jumped up to 49% currently, from 47% at the same point in 2013. More viewers are watching shows on their own timetables, which may not be reflected in the overnight next day numbers. The only truly valid year-to-year comparison would be one based on the Live + 7 Day metric, once those stats are released by Nielsen.
